I ended up with somewhere around 60 + pumps, there were several curb pumps and then there was a cut down to 3' tall National A1 with a gas boy meter where the ad glass goes, I did not count those.
As far as the stainless pumps goes...yes, I hated to scrap them all but I would have had to rent another Penske truck at $500 plus and then all the associated costs that goes with it, then storage space, then.....the costs add up and I just could not justify the ride home for them.

I was also on a time schedule, I had to be back to my day job on Wednesday. It was 1PM on Tuesday and the trucks where not completely loaded. Thornton loaded about 6 of them with his tractor with all the guts inside and we were on the road by 3PM. Got home and in bed at 2:30 AM and up for work at 4 AM. There just was not enough time nor space to deal with anymore pumps.
